CHANGELOG — LotSense occupancy feed, 2.6.0. Rotated the feed-signing key as part of the quarterly rotation policy. All occupancy payloads published after this release are signed with the new key; the old key remains valid for verification for 30 days, then is revoked. If you're a new contractor consuming the Harrowden garage feed, update your verifier configuration before the cutover. No schema or endpoint changes in this release. The replacement signing key is listed directly below.

release key, kagag-taweg: bky4_VgyJ

Fanlight's dispatcher applies per-tenant token buckets before enqueueing to the fan-out workers, and when a downstream channel (push, in-app, digest) falls behind, the broker sheds to a delayed retry queue rather than blocking the hot path. Reviewers should check that any new channel registers a saturation callback; omitting it silently disables shedding. If the documented thresholds in `fanout.yaml` seem wrong for your change, ask the Delivery team directly at the address below.

pager mailbox: fraael@paliqcorp.corp

Heads up for the sync: dark mode finally landed in the Glimmerboard admin dashboard. Theme choice is driven by env vars now, not hardcoded CSS, so staging and prod can differ without a rebuild. Most of it is straightforward — a default theme flag and a toggle for per-user overrides. The theme asset bundle gets pulled from our internal CDN at boot, and the credential for that fetch lives on this line:

env line for yafof-kajof: RELAY_SECRET20=0e1bd1779797bb35b136